I guess it does help to mention that the backlight for the keyboard is
directly linked to bios options. So if in windows I turn backlight on
than it will change to on in the bios, There is an option for "on" "off"
and "timer" in the BIOS. Timer is at default for 15 seconds, Toshiba
program allows you to modify that.

Bug description:
  Toshiba satellite A660 backlight just never worked on ubuntu.

  Here is an outline of some of the LEDS in a toshiba

  http://i.imgur.com/l54s5CP.jpg

  When i press Fn+Z the ubuntu keyboard LED notification shows up,
  however nothing changes.

  so i navigated to

  /sys/devices/pci0000:00/0000:00:1c.4/0000:16:00.0/firmware_node/subsystem/devices/TOS1900:00/leds/toshiba::illumination/device/leds/toshiba::illumination

  found files

  brightness device max_brightness power subsystem trigger uevent

  when i changed the value in brightness from 0 to 1

  LED 1, 2, and 3 in the above picture turns on, and led 1 turns off
  when touch bad is off.

  However there is no keyboard backlight.upon boot the backboard
  backlight works while posting and shutdown when grub loads. When i
  disable acpi the keyboard backlight works however ill lose other
  functionalities like brightness.

  Any way to fix it?

  There is also another directory.

  /sys/devices/pci0000:00/0000:00:1c.4/0000:16:00.0/firmware_node/subsystem/devices/TOS1900:00/leds/toshiba::illumination/device/leds/toshiba::illumination/subsystem/mmc0::

  with files brightness device max_brightness power subsystem trigger uevent
  nothing happens when brightness value changes.

  #Problem also exists in older version of ubuntu, new kernel in 13.04
  does not solve the problems.

   xev shows a key being pressed and being mapped to kbdbacklight. A a
  notification that keyboard is being turned on appears when Fn+Z is
  pressed. Also unlike other manufactures toshiba doesn't have
  brightness on backlit keyboards, its either on or off or a timer.
